2016 - 2024

感恩一路有你

java线程菜鸟教程

浏览量:1310 时间:2023-10-16 14:07:10 作者:采采

Java线程是Java语言中的重要特性,可以实现并发执行,提高程序的效率和响应性。本文将从基础开始,为初学者提供详细的Java线程入门指南,手把手教你掌握多线程编程技巧。

在文章的开头,我们会先介绍什么是线程,为什么要使用线程以及线程与进程的区别。然后,我们会详细介绍Java线程的创建和运行,包括使用Thread类和Runnable接口来创建线程,以及控制线程的状态和执行顺序。

接着,我们会讲解线程的同步与互斥,介绍synchronized关键字和Lock接口的使用方法,以及如何避免常见的线程安全问题。

在进一步深入讨论之前,我们会详细介绍线程池的概念和使用方法,帮助读者更好地管理和调度大量的线程,提高系统的性能和稳定性。

最后,我们会通过一些实例演示来展示多线程编程技巧的应用场景,包括并发下载文件、计算密集型任务的分解和合并等。这些实例将帮助读者更好地理解和掌握多线程编程的实际应用。

通过本文的学习,读者将能够初步了解Java线程的基础知识和重要概念,并掌握多线程编程的核心技能。无论是想提升程序的性能,还是进行并发编程,本文都会为读者提供必要的指导和参考。

总结起来,本篇文章是一份针对Java新手的线程入门指南,手把手教你掌握多线程编程技巧。无论你是刚入门的菜鸟还是有一定经验的开发者,相信本文都能帮助你更好地理解和应用Java线程的知识。

Java线程 多线程编程

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。